For those looking to solve todays puzzle, the clues were categorized into four distinct groups: “blemish” (DENT, DING, MAR, SCRATCH), “behemoth” (COLOSSUS, MAMMOTH, WHALE, WHOPPER), “rude things to do” (POINT, SNICKER, STARE, WHISPER), and “on a baseball field” (BASE, BOX, MOUND, PLATE).
